I have seen too many people in my career think that there is some natural progression to life, with certain career milestones preceding whatever you may want in your personal life. Unfortunately, life doesn't know it is supposed to follow a schedule.
Ruth Porat

Interpretation

What this quote means

Life doesn't adhere to a predefined schedule, and personal and professional milestones don't always align logically.

This quote emphasizes that life is unpredictable and doesn't conform to the structured timelines we often impose on it. The speaker reflects on the common misconception that certain career achievements must occur before personal milestones, highlighting the importance of recognizing that life unfolds in a unique and sometimes chaotic manner, independent of our plans.
